The time frame for a Maricopa Arizona Notice of Appeal generally depends on the type of case you are dealing with. Typically, you must file your notice within 30 days after the entry of the judgment or order you wish to appeal. It is crucial to adhere to this timeline, as failing to file within the specified period can result in losing your right to appeal. Filing a notice of appeal in Arizona involves several important steps. First, you must complete the appropriate notice form, including details about the original case and the specific decision being appealed. Next, ensure you submit the notice within the designated timeline, usually within 30 days of the judgment. Writing a notice of appeal starts with including essential information such as the court's name, case number, and parties involved. Clearly state your intention to appeal the judgment and include the grounds for your appeal. Make sure to follow any specific formatting requirements set by the court. A good example of an appeal might involve a case where a defendant believes the trial court made a legal error that impacted the verdict. For instance, if improper evidence was admitted during the trial, the defendant could appeal on those grounds.
